Marketing is a wonderful thing! So be wary - there are varying degrees of natural. Perhaps the bamboo is natural but the top coat is not. There are varying degrees of greenness - just because something is natural does not mean that it was harvested in an environmentally sound manner or that shipping something all the way from the South Pacific doesn’t leave a “footprint”. There are varying degrees in quality. For example if bamboo is harvested prior to its recommended maturity, it will not be as strong as many claim bamboo to be. http://www.fscus.org/
Regulations, definitions and qualifiers of “Natural” and “Green” are not universally clear. Cork is the bark of the Cork Oak Tree or Quercus suber which grows primarily near the Mediterranean. Cork is harvested about every 9 years, but cannot be harvested the first time until the tree it is taken from is 25 years old. Cork flooring is often made from the remnants that are created when punching out wine bottle stoppers from the harvested sheets of bark. Cork tiles come in varying thicknesses, it can be stained so there are color options, it can have several types of top coats and it can be refinished like hardwood floors. It also comes in planks and can be installed as a floating floor. Cork can serve as an underlayment for wood or other flooring applications and has natural sound dampening characteristics.
Marmoleum is a beautiful, durable, clean, and allergen-free linoleum floor covering that is warm to the touch and comfortable under foot. It comes in over 100 color options and is available in sheet, tile and click planks. Harmful micro-organisms cannot live or breed on Marmoleum flooring. It is made from natural ingredients: Linseed Oil (from the flax plant), Wood Flour (saw dust), Rosins from pine trees, environmentally responsible pigments, with a backing made from natural jute fibers. That’s it…all natural.

Natural fibers are soft, durable and can last a life time when well cared for.
We carry 100% wool carpet in a variety of styles and colors. The Natural wool carpet that we have available has a natural fiber jute backing held in place with natural rubber latex. This results in an ultra-low toxicity floor covering which actually improves indoor air quality for your health and comfort. http://www.carpet-rug.com/technical_bulletins/9902_Carpet_and_IAQ.pdf
